About

Dons mission and commitment is to provide the highest quality legal services at a reasonable cost. He takes a personal approach to his clients with the emphasis on prompt communication. His practice is limited to estate planning and the administration of trusts and estates. Don began his career at a firm which later became Gilmore, Aafedt, Forde, Anderson and Gray, P. A. After a start as a law clerk, he worked hard on his way up to become a named partner, the lead trial attorney and the Managing Director of a 50-person law firm. His communication skills from years of courtroom experience and his background as the manager of a growing law firm, together with his advanced training in estate planning put him in a unique position to give solid advice and explain complicated matters in straightforward and simple terms. Dons estate planning practice includes the drafting of Wills, Revocable Living Trusts, Powers of Attorney, Living Wills, Designations of Health Care Surrogate, Irrevocable Life Insurance Trusts, Charitable Trusts and Foundations, Antenuptial and Postnuptial Agreements, Special Needs Trusts and numerous other estate planning trusts and documents. He also advises clients on Estate and Gift Tax planning, Business Succession Planning and Retirement Benefit Planning.
